ROSEBURG POLICE JAIL MAN FOR PRIOR ALLEGED MENACING INCIDENT

December 1, 2022 9:20 a.m.

Roseburg Police jailed a man for a prior alleged menacing incident, on Wednesday.

An RPD report said at about 9:00 p.m. an officer located a pickup owned by the suspect at a business in the 2000 block of Northeast Diamond Lake Boulevard. The officer knew that probable cause existed to arrest the 32-year old for menacing.

The report said the original incident took place August 24th when the suspect allegedly pointed what appeared to be a firearm with a “red dot” at a female in the parking lot of an apartment complex in the 1600 block of Northeast Vine Street.

Officers were able to take the man into custody without incident. He was charged with menacing and second-degree disorderly conduct. Bail was set at $10,000. The man was released on Thursday.
